Output e627bddc2e5eb6aaa2f519f27be098d91e4990a119d1f9940c68f7bfc4e266a4:1

value
996742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e736c049e7b139e2749ec21d0442ffe3eb06573 OP_EQUAL
address
3DDdLNWq5mvHdAoXBhARKLj1Qfp7wBkX6f
transaction
e627bddc2e5eb6aaa2f519f27be098d91e4990a119d1f9940c68f7bfc4e266a4
confirmations
327867
spent
true